1994 JDM Toyota Hilux Camper

Rarely are we blessed with Japanese Domestic Market (JDM) vehicles in the states. Normally so rare are the gifts bestowed by Toyota upon its homeland that they merely live in legend most of the time here in the land of the free.

Every so often though, a morsel of what could have been makes its way to America. Pacific Coast Auto purchased and imported a legal 1994 4×4 Toyota Hilux camper from the shores of Japan and gives us a full tour of what we are all missing out on.
